Removing an installed application

We can remove an application that is installed on your mobile device.


Procedure

  1. Start the removal procedure that is valid for the operating system of your device.

    • AndroidAndroid: See the procedure in step 2.
    • iOS: We can remove applications only from the iOS Home screen, and not through the Application Center client. Use the normal iOS procedure for removing an application.
    • Windows PhoneWindows Phone: We can remove applications only from the Windows Phone Home screen, and not through the Application Center client. Use the normal Windows Phone procedure for removing an application.
    • Windows Store: We can remove applications either from the Application Center mobile client or from the Windows home screen.

  2. AndroidAndroid only: Remove an application from an Android device.

    1. In the Details view of any version of the application, tap Uninstall. The Uninstall button appears in the Details view only when a version of the application is installed. You are requested to confirm that the application version is to be uninstalled.
    2. Tap Uninstall to uninstall the application version or Cancel to notify the application that the uninstallation command has been canceled.
